#TECH: Alibaba announces carbon neutrality goal 2030

HANGZHOU, CHINA: Alibaba Group Holding Limited (Alibaba) announced a pledge to achieve carbon neutrality in its own operations by 2030 and introduced a Scope 3+ target, a pioneering initiative aiming to facilitate 1.5 gigatons of decarbonisation across its business ecosystem by 2035.

"We aspire to be a force for positive, innovative change in society. Our ESG strategy is predicated on our mission to be a good company that will live for 102 years and it is the vital foundation for Alibaba's future development," said Alibaba Group chairman and CEO, Daniel Zhang.

Details about its goals, including thinking and definition of the newly introduced concept of Scope 3+, are shared in its inaugural Alibaba Carbon Neutrality Action Report.

PIONEERING "SCOPE 3+" ASPIRATION

The company has initiated the "1.5 Gigatons for 1.5 degree Celsius" project, committing to facilitate 1.5 gigatons of decarbonisation in its ecosystem by 2035.

In addition, as a global leading platform company, Alibaba is committed to taking greater responsibility to pioneer the concept of "Scope 3+," which refers to the emissions generated by a broader range of participants in the platform's ecosystem, currently outside of the Scopes 1 —direct greenhouse (GHG) emissions; 2 —indirect GHG emissions associated with the purchase of electricity, steam, heat, or cooling; and 3 —emissions are the result of activities from assets not owned or controlled by the reporting organisation, but indirectly impacts in its value chain.

"The concept of 'Scope 3+' is based on the potential of leveraging our digital platforms to influence and advocate for low carbon products, services and behaviour among a wider group of stakeholders in our ecosystem, and share our energy-efficient technologies and innovative business tools with customers and business partners to reduce the carbon footprint together," said Alibaba Group vice president and Chair of Alibaba's Sustainability Steering Committee, Dr Chen Long.

CARBON NEUTRALITY ROADMAP

Alibaba Group has set a 50 per cent carbon intensity reduction target 2030 using 2020 levels as baseline. Alibaba Cloud will bear responsibility for a higher Scope 3 target and aims to achieve carbon neutrality by

2030 in all three scopes.

"We will leverage our unique influence as a platform operator to mobilise actions and behavioural changes among consumers, merchants and partners in China and around the world with our newly proposed Scope 3+ target of reducing 1.5 gigatons of carbon emissions by 2035," said Zhang.

The company, in a statement, state that it will joins the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i), and has aligned its decarbonisation measures and strategy with the "Business Ambition for 1.5 degree Celsius" pledge, a critical target to avoid the catastrophic impacts of climate change as outlined by the 2015 Paris Agreement.

"We believe the use of digital platforms can play a significant role in empowering a low carbon circular economic model that can lead to achieving the 1.5-degree target of the Paris Agreement.

As a general principle, the company prioritises carbon reduction over removal, and removal over offset.

Alibaba will also adopt a systematic and science-based approach to plan and manage decarbonisation initiatives. It includes leveraging energy-saving and efficiency-improving technologies to reduce

emissions; actively transforming the energy structure with progressive use of renewables; and exploration of carbon removal initiatives.
